Southeastern is seeking a dedicated, customer-focused, and detail-oriented individual to join our team at Grove Park as anInterior Standards Operative on a fixed-term contract until 31 March 2027.

As an Interior Standards Operative, you will play a vital role in ensuring our trains are maintained to the highest standards of presentation, safety, and compliance. Your work will directly contribute to providing a clean, safe, and welcoming environment for our customers.

  • Carrying out repairs and maintenance to train interiors, including replacing seat covers, window films, seat bases, armrests, table tops, and toilet fixtures and fittings.
  • Maintaining a customer-focused approach by ensuring train interiors are clean, welcoming, and presented to a high standard.
  • Conducting comprehensive internal and external cleaning activities, including graffiti removal.
  • Carrying out first-line fault finding and basic rectification of toilet faults.
  • Preparing trains for seasonal conditions by completing winterisation activities, sanding operations, and checking and replenishing fluid levels, including screen wash and anti-ice fluid.
  • Assisting with depot and sidings winterisation activities, including applying anti-ice and de-icing products to walkways, roadways, and conductor rails (under isolation), as well as snow clearance where required.
  • Ensuring tools and equipment are correctly prepared and used at the start and end of each shift, reporting defective equipment promptly, and supporting maintenance procedures.
  • Monitoring stock levels of materials, tools, and equipment and reporting shortages to ensure operational requirements are met.
